#DCDFD2 Color Information

Hex color code: #DCDFD2

#DCDFD2 is a airy yellow color. In RGB it is (220, 223, 210), and in HSL it is (74°, 17%, 85%). It is popular in mobile app design.

Color Meaning and Usage

A delicate yellow tone, #DCDFD2 has RGB (220, 223, 210) and HSL (74°, 17%, 85%). Known for evoking purity and simplicity, this very light tint is a common choice for dashboards and SaaS products. Lighter variations like #FFFFFF create softer gradients.

The complementary color of #DCDFD2 is #D5D2DF, creating high-contrast pairings. For softer combinations, try analogous colors like #DFDCD2.
